Yellow Back Vampire Crab – A Colorful, Hardy Freshwater Crustacean
(Geosesarma sp.)
The Yellow Back Vampire Crab (Geosesarma sp.) is an eye-catching and unique species that stands out in any aquarium. With its striking yellow-orange coloration and distinct "vampire-like" red eyes, this small yet vibrant crab adds an exotic touch to freshwater and brackish water tanks. Native to the tropical regions of Southeast Asia, this active and hardy species is perfect for aquarists looking for a fun and visually stunning addition to their setup.
Key Features:
-
Vibrant Coloration: Dark body with a bright yellow-orange "back" and vivid red eyes
-
Compact Size: Grows to about 4-5 cm (1.5–2 inches), making it ideal for smaller to medium-sized tanks
-
High Activity: Known for its energetic behavior, often climbing and exploring rocks, plants, and other structures
-
Hardy and Resilient: Adaptable to a variety of water conditions and relatively easy to care for
Tank Requirements:
-
Minimum tank size: 40 liters (10 gallons) for a small group
-
Temperature: 24°C–28°C (75°F–82°F)
-
pH: 6.5–7.5 (slightly acidic to neutral)
-
Brackish Water: While it can tolerate freshwater, a slightly brackish environment (with some salt content) mimics its natural habitat
-
Needs plenty of hiding spots such as caves, rocks, and plants for shelter
-
A secure tank lid is necessary, as these crabs are known to climb and potentially escape
Compatibility:
-
Peaceful but territorial—best kept with other similarly sized, non-aggressive species
-
Ideal tankmates include peaceful fish, shrimp, and other small crustaceans
-
Avoid keeping with larger, more aggressive fish that might prey on the crabs or stress them
-
Can be kept in small groups, but it’s essential to provide enough space to reduce territorial conflicts
Feeding Tips:
-
Omnivorous—enjoys a varied diet of live foods like worms and small insects, as well as plant matter like blanched vegetables
-
Also accepts high-quality sinking pellets, algae wafers, and occasional meaty treats
-
Feed 2–3 times a week, ensuring there is enough food for all tank inhabitants
